Visser punches ticket to NCAA Nationals

Peter Visser is heading to the NCAA track and field championships. Visser qualified for the NCAA meet in the 3,000-meter steeplechase following his performance at the NCAA West First Round meet Friday in College Station, Texas.

It’s his second NCAA Championship appearance this academic year as he also competed in the NCAA’s in cross country.

Visser finished 12th overall in the steeplechase on Friday afternoon with a time of 8:40.17. He was third in his heat, with the top three automatically qualifying for the NCAA Championships.

Earlier this year, Visser posted a career-best time of 8:35.98 in the event at the Stanford Invitational. That time currently ranks as the fifth-best in Weber State history. Visser also set a school record in the 5,000 meters this season.

The junior from Afton, Wyoming, finished second in the steeplechase and the 5,000 meters at the Big Sky Championships earlier in May in Sacramento.

The NCAA Championships will be held June 11-14 in Eugene, Oregon.
